The Post-War Silence Can be Deafening Combat Veterans Finally Have a Platform to Share Their Voice

The 9/11 attacks changed the Nation s dynamic, a newfound sense of patriotism not felt since World War 2 began. On September 20, 2001, George W. Bush stood before the Nation proclaiming, Our war on terror begins with al-Qaeda, but it does not end there. It will not end until every terrorist group of global reach has been found, stopped, and defeated. So, the long war began, with an entire generation growing up knowing nothing but war. Millions deployed to combat zones worldwide for this new form of warfare termed the Global War on Terrorism (GWOT).  Podcasting flourished during the GWOT years.  Joe Rogan started his podcast in 2009.  With his ultimate success, millions followed, launching their podcasts.   Generations of combat veterans from previous wars seemingly had no predominant outlet to share their experiences.  The countless stories of Vietnam Veterans returning home from the unpopular war to no fanfare and a divided country made veterans internalize their struggles.

There s been an electric buzz - Wakefield bars and restaurants welcome customers back inside

Updated Qubana, Wood Street Like in any city, space to put tables outside is at a premium and the rain over the past couple of weeks hasn’t helped. This week’s milestone change to the rules as customers are allowed back inside their favourite pubs and eateries could be a lifeline for businesses. And for places without outside space it has meant a first return to business since the lockdown. Jenny Thompson owns Cuban restaurant Qubana, pizza place Fino and Pacific grill restaurant Robatary, on Wood Street and Northgate. She said: “All three opened their doors on Monday after more than six months of no customers inside.

Huntsville man charged with 5 sex crimes involving 13-year-old girl

Huntsville man charged with 5 sex crimes involving 13-year-old girl Daniel Sharp Posted: Apr 8, 2021 5:21 PM Updated: Apr 8, 2021 5:41 PM Posted By: Josh Rayburn Daniel Sharp, 22, was arrested Thursday, Huntsville Police Department spokesman Lt. Jesse Sumlin said. He is charged with rape, sodomy, traveling to meet a child for an unlawful sex act, electronic solicitation of a child, and transmitting obscene material to a child. Sharp is accused of meeting a 13-year-old girl on an online dating app and using social media to engage in sexual activity, police said. Sharp went to Morgan County and brought the girl to his Huntsville apartment, where he had sexual contact and intercourse with her, Sumlin said.
